ARM: 7931/1: Correct virt_addr_valid
Browse files Browse the repository at this point in the history
The definition of virt_addr_valid is that virt_addr_valid should
return true if and only if virt_to_page returns a valid pointer.
The current definition of virt_addr_valid only checks against the
virtual address range. There's no guarantee that just because a
virtual address falls bewteen PAGE_OFFSET and high_memory the
associated physical memory has a valid backing struct page. Follow
the example of other architectures and convert to pfn_valid to
verify that the virtual address is actually valid. The check for
an address between PAGE_OFFSET and high_memory is still necessary
as vmalloc/highmem addresses are not valid with virt_to_page.

Expand Up @@ -347,7 +347,8 @@ static inline __deprecated void *bus_to_virt(unsigned long x)
#define ARCH_PFN_OFFSET PHYS_PFN_OFFSET

#define virt_to_page(kaddr) pfn_to_page(__pa(kaddr) >> PAGE_SHIFT)
#define virt_addr_valid(kaddr) ((unsigned long)(kaddr) >= PAGE_OFFSET && (unsigned long)(kaddr) < (unsigned long)high_memory)
#define virt_addr_valid(kaddr) (((unsigned long)(kaddr) >= PAGE_OFFSET && (unsigned long)(kaddr) < (unsigned long)high_memory) \
&& pfn_valid(__pa(kaddr) >> PAGE_SHIFT) )
